Keyless entry systems
BMW's keyless entry systems are designed to be secure. They only function when they receive a signal programmable by BMW for the vehicle. These features make it hard for thieves to copy keys or hack the system. The system also has safety circuits that prevent errors when operating. The systems may have issues from time-to-time. It could be due to battery issues or the requirement for system resets or programming. In these cases it is advised to seek advice from an expert.
Newer models of BMW automobiles have keys with an embedded transponder which sends a unique signal to the car's immobilizer system. This prevents the engine from being started by unauthorized people. These keys can be expensive and may require special programming. A locksmith can assist you with these issues.
Replace the battery if you are experiencing issues with your BMW key fob. The majority of BMW key fobs are equipped with a standard CR2032 watch battery. To replace the battery, simply remove the cover from the key fob and replace the battery. Once the new battery is in place the key fob will be able unlock and start your car.

Transponder keys
If you own a bmw key fob replacement car, then your key fob is likely to have transponder chips. These small chips have special codes that transmit a signal to the computer system of your car when you insert the ignition key. If the code matches with the computer, then the car will start. This makes it almost impossible for thieves to wire an automobile since the engine won't start unless the chip and computer match.
The majority of modern cars come with these chips, however older models may not have them. You can contact an automotive locksmith to confirm whether your vehicle has a chip. These professionals are trained to examine keys, and can confirm whether they contain microchips. They can also program transponders when required.
